This happened to me too when I booked with National Express. The Time Rewards phone number to ring is [protected].
It is a long process: lots of Kakfakesque yes and nos to answer. But keep on hanging on!
At the end I chose the 'I do NOT want to cancel" option and eventually I had to option to speak to an advisor.
Ask to speak to a supervisor. The one I spoke to was very helpful and has PROMISED ("please take my word for it" she said) to REFUND the money taken from my account. She is going to send a hard copy of a claim form etc through the post and by email.
